SCT Homeless WInter Appeal 2019SCT are providing winter survival kits to our rough sleeping community to ensure they stay warm and protected through the winter months.

Homelessness is getting worse. Nearly two homeless people died every day in 2018 – that is 726 people in total. And many don’t make it through the coldest months of the year.

SCT see around 500 people visit their Drop-in every year, and they have seen them struggle through the cold months of winter. For this reason, this winter they are giving away essential items which will hopefully help the homeless to survive the icy weather.

To do this, they rely on donations – which will be doubled by a private donor!
